eCRM tools, or electronic customer relationship management tools, are software applications that help businesses manage their interactions with customers and potential customers. They provide a centralized platform for storing and managing customer data, tracking customer interactions, and automating marketing and sales processes.
eCRM tools offer a number of benefits for businesses, including improved customer service, increased sales and marketing efficiency, and better customer retention. They can also help businesses to better understand their customers’ needs and preferences, and to tailor their marketing and sales efforts accordingly.
The use of eCRM tools has become increasingly common in recent years, as businesses have recognized the importance of customer relationship management. Today, there are a wide variety of eCRM tools available, ranging from simple contact management systems to complex enterprise-level solutions.

Sales automation
Sales automation is a key aspect of eCRM tools that helps businesses to automate repetitive sales tasks, such as lead generation, opportunity management, and forecasting. This can free up sales teams to focus on more strategic initiatives, such as developing new sales strategies and closing deals.
- Lead generation: eCRM tools can automate lead generation by capturing leads from website forms, email campaigns, and social media. This information can then be used to create targeted marketing campaigns and nurture leads through the sales funnel.
- Opportunity management: eCRM tools can automate opportunity management by tracking the progress of sales opportunities and providing sales teams with insights into which opportunities are most likely to close. This information can help sales teams to prioritize their efforts and close more deals.
- Forecasting: eCRM tools can automate forecasting by using historical data to predict future sales. This information can help businesses to plan their resources and make more informed decisions about their sales strategy.
Overall, sales automation is a key component of eCRM tools that can help businesses to improve their sales efficiency and close more deals. By automating repetitive sales tasks, eCRM tools can free up sales teams to focus on more strategic initiatives and build stronger relationships with customers.

Reporting and analytics
Reporting and analytics are essential components of eCRM tools. They provide businesses with the insights they need to understand their customers and measure the effectiveness of their marketing and sales efforts. With eCRM tools, businesses can track key metrics such as customer acquisition cost, customer lifetime value, and marketing campaign ROI. This information can help businesses to make informed decisions about their marketing and sales strategies.
For example, a retail company can use eCRM tools to track the effectiveness of its email marketing campaigns. The company can track metrics such as open rates, click-through rates, and conversion rates. This information can help the company to identify which email campaigns are most effective and to make improvements to future campaigns.
